Currently, i have a 1998 3.8l automatic. I've got about seven grand invested into this car, but theres alot of problem with it also. I've decided to sell it to get a Z28, and i've already got a prospect. assuming i can get $2k for my 3.8, I'm also putting $2k as my down payment (total of 4,000). I've got a personaly friend of mine thats the owner of a small dealership and is looking in auctions for me. We've managed to find a compeletly stock '99 black Z28 w/72k miles, but its got some rear bumper damage. (most likely just a fender bender) He bought it for $4,500, and is going to get a new bumper and a new paint job for me. Other than that, He's selling it to me for only $7,000!!! I've driven and inspected the car, and seems to have no obvious mechanical problems. My problem is, that the car will be a "rebuilt title" and I'm not sure what that'll do to my insurance. (besides from it being an "older" year V8).

My Questions:

A) What do you think? Good deal, or no?

B) For that price, you think something could be wrong with it? (my dealer friend isn't going to put money into looking into it)

C) Assuming i have a "bad" (woops) driving record, and i pay $370/month for insurance on my V6, what do you think my insurance will be with this "rebuilt title" V8?

D) Can you fit a car seat into the back seats???( I've got a baby coming in about two weeks, and i never considered if a carseat could fit into the back seat!!!!!)

Personally I believe you get what you pay for...

Neither of these are comparable but just so you know basis... I bought a 97 V6 Camaro that was rearended, had rear bumper problems. I had nothing but trouble ever since I purchased the car. I mean don't get me wrong I definately got things repaired and even got it where it LOOKED showroom new, however internally, the car was ready to just collapse and die any day now. Your car has a bit less miles and that $4.5K price sounds alittle inviting but watch out, cheaper doesn't always mean better because you'll end up paying the divedends in MAINTANCE which is NEVER fun...

I purchased my 2001 Camaro Z28 for $15K after financing, 42K miles, T-Tops, all options... I never ever looked back, the car is virtually maintance free other than oil changes and I owe it a brake job, other than that though I havn't had a problem with it.

My oppinion... Keep Looking...
